The automatic detection is not possible for now no matter if you rely
on gstreamer or ffmpeg or something else.
The one thing that is missing for HDMI is to make use of EDID
information to report to userspace the capabilities of the receiver so
that apps or the audio policy make educated decisions on whether to
decode locally or use pass-through modes using iec61937. The HDMI spec
only mandates stereo/48kHz, and if you have an older receiver (2 years
old...) you may not have TruHD supported there. To the best of my
knowledge, there aren't any standard controls to report what the
receiver supports. I had some discussions with Takashi on this in the
past, looks like it's time to make this happen?
